def register_all_models() -> None:
"""Register all attrs <-> Pydantic model mappings."""
register(AttrsAdditionalCost, PydanticAdditionalCost)
register(AttrsAdditionalCostListResponse, PydanticAdditionalCostListResponse)
register(AttrsArchivableDeletableEntity, PydanticArchivableDeletableEntity)
register(AttrsArchivableEntity, PydanticArchivableEntity)
register(AttrsAssignedOperator, PydanticAssignedOperator)
register(AttrsBaseEntity, PydanticBaseEntity)
register(AttrsBaseValidationError, PydanticBaseValidationError)
register(AttrsBatch, PydanticBatch)
register(AttrsBatchCreateBomRowsRequest, PydanticBatchCreateBomRowsRequest)
register(AttrsBatchResponse, PydanticBatchResponse)
register(AttrsBatchStock, PydanticBatchStock)
register(AttrsBatchStockListResponse, PydanticBatchStockListResponse)
register(AttrsBatchStockUpdate, PydanticBatchStockUpdate)
register(AttrsBatchTransaction, PydanticBatchTransaction)
register(AttrsBomRow, PydanticBomRow)
register(AttrsBomRowListResponse, PydanticBomRowListResponse)
register(AttrsCodedErrorResponse, PydanticCodedErrorResponse)
register(AttrsCreateBomRowRequest, PydanticCreateBomRowRequest)
register(AttrsCreateCustomerAddressRequest, PydanticCreateCustomerAddressRequest)
register(AttrsCreateCustomerRequest, PydanticCreateCustomerRequest)
register(
AttrsCreateManufacturingOrderOperationRowRequest,
PydanticCreateManufacturingOrderOperationRowRequest,
)
register(
AttrsCreateManufacturingOrderProductionRequest,
PydanticCreateManufacturingOrderProductionRequest,
)
register(
AttrsCreateManufacturingOrderRecipeRowRequest,
PydanticCreateManufacturingOrderRecipeRowRequest,
)
register(
AttrsCreateManufacturingOrderRequest, PydanticCreateManufacturingOrderRequest
)
register(AttrsCreateMaterialRequest, PydanticCreateMaterialRequest)
register(
AttrsCreatePriceListCustomerRequest, PydanticCreatePriceListCustomerRequest
)
register(AttrsCreatePriceListRequest, PydanticCreatePriceListRequest)
register(AttrsCreatePriceListRowRequest, PydanticCreatePriceListRowRequest)
register(AttrsCreateProductRequest, PydanticCreateProductRequest)
register(
AttrsCreatePurchaseOrderAdditionalCostRowRequest,
PydanticCreatePurchaseOrderAdditionalCostRowRequest,
)
register(AttrsCreatePurchaseOrderRequest, PydanticCreatePurchaseOrderRequest)
register(AttrsCreatePurchaseOrderRowRequest, PydanticCreatePurchaseOrderRowRequest)
register(AttrsCreateRecipesRequest, PydanticCreateRecipesRequest)
register(
AttrsCreateSalesOrderAddressRequest, PydanticCreateSalesOrderAddressRequest
)
register(AttrsCreateSalesOrderRequest, PydanticCreateSalesOrderRequest)
register(AttrsCreateSalesOrderRowRequest, PydanticCreateSalesOrderRowRequest)
register(
AttrsCreateSalesOrderShippingFeeRequest,
PydanticCreateSalesOrderShippingFeeRequest,
)
register(AttrsCreateSalesReturnRequest, PydanticCreateSalesReturnRequest)
register(AttrsCreateSalesReturnRowRequest, PydanticCreateSalesReturnRowRequest)
register(AttrsCreateServiceRequest, PydanticCreateServiceRequest)
register(AttrsCreateServiceVariantRequest, PydanticCreateServiceVariantRequest)
register(AttrsCreateStockAdjustmentRequest, PydanticCreateStockAdjustmentRequest)
register(AttrsCreateStocktakeRequest, PydanticCreateStocktakeRequest)
register(AttrsCreateStocktakeRowRequest, PydanticCreateStocktakeRowRequest)
register(AttrsCreateSupplierAddressRequest, PydanticCreateSupplierAddressRequest)
register(AttrsCreateSupplierRequest, PydanticCreateSupplierRequest)
register(AttrsCreateTaxRateRequest, PydanticCreateTaxRateRequest)
register(AttrsCreateVariantRequest, PydanticCreateVariantRequest)
register(AttrsCreateWebhookRequest, PydanticCreateWebhookRequest)
register(AttrsCustomField, PydanticCustomField)
register(AttrsCustomFieldsCollection, PydanticCustomFieldsCollection)
register(
AttrsCustomFieldsCollectionListResponse,
PydanticCustomFieldsCollectionListResponse,
)
register(AttrsCustomer, PydanticCustomer)
register(AttrsCustomerAddress, PydanticCustomerAddress)
register(AttrsCustomerAddressListResponse, PydanticCustomerAddressListResponse)
register(AttrsCustomerListResponse, PydanticCustomerListResponse)
register(AttrsDeletableEntity, PydanticDeletableEntity)
register(AttrsDetailedErrorResponse, PydanticDetailedErrorResponse)
register(AttrsEnumValidationError, PydanticEnumValidationError)
register(AttrsErrorResponse, PydanticErrorResponse)
register(AttrsFactory, PydanticFactory)
register(AttrsGenericValidationError, PydanticGenericValidationError)
register(AttrsInvalidTypeValidationError, PydanticInvalidTypeValidationError)
register(AttrsInventory, PydanticInventory)
register(AttrsInventoryItem, PydanticInventoryItem)
register(AttrsInventoryListResponse, PydanticInventoryListResponse)
register(AttrsInventoryMovement, PydanticInventoryMovement)
register(AttrsInventoryMovementListResponse, PydanticInventoryMovementListResponse)
register(AttrsInventoryReorderPoint, PydanticInventoryReorderPoint)
register(AttrsInventoryReorderPointResponse, PydanticInventoryReorderPointResponse)
register(AttrsInventorySafetyStockLevel, PydanticInventorySafetyStockLevel)
register(
AttrsInventorySafetyStockLevelResponse,
PydanticInventorySafetyStockLevelResponse,
)
register(AttrsItemConfig, PydanticItemConfig)
register(AttrsLocationAddress, PydanticLocationAddress)
register(
AttrsMakeToOrderManufacturingOrderRequest,
PydanticMakeToOrderManufacturingOrderRequest,
)
register(AttrsManufacturingOrder, PydanticManufacturingOrder)
register(
AttrsManufacturingOrderListResponse, PydanticManufacturingOrderListResponse
)
register(
AttrsManufacturingOrderOperationProduction,
PydanticManufacturingOrderOperationProduction,
)
register(
AttrsManufacturingOrderOperationRow, PydanticManufacturingOrderOperationRow
)
register(
AttrsManufacturingOrderOperationRowListResponse,
PydanticManufacturingOrderOperationRowListResponse,
)
register(AttrsManufacturingOrderProduction, PydanticManufacturingOrderProduction)
register(
AttrsManufacturingOrderProductionIngredient,
PydanticManufacturingOrderProductionIngredient,
)
register(
AttrsManufacturingOrderProductionIngredientResponse,
PydanticManufacturingOrderProductionIngredientResponse,
)
register(
AttrsManufacturingOrderProductionListResponse,
PydanticManufacturingOrderProductionListResponse,
)
register(AttrsManufacturingOrderRecipeRow, PydanticManufacturingOrderRecipeRow)
register(
AttrsManufacturingOrderRecipeRowListResponse,
PydanticManufacturingOrderRecipeRowListResponse,
)
register(AttrsMaterial, PydanticMaterial)
register(AttrsMaterialConfig, PydanticMaterialConfig)
register(AttrsMaterialListResponse, PydanticMaterialListResponse)
register(AttrsMaxValidationError, PydanticMaxValidationError)
register(AttrsMinValidationError, PydanticMinValidationError)
register(AttrsNegativeStock, PydanticNegativeStock)
register(AttrsNegativeStockListResponse, PydanticNegativeStockListResponse)
register(AttrsOperator, PydanticOperator)
register(AttrsOutsourcedPurchaseOrder, PydanticOutsourcedPurchaseOrder)
register(
AttrsOutsourcedPurchaseOrderRecipeRow, PydanticOutsourcedPurchaseOrderRecipeRow
)
register(
AttrsOutsourcedPurchaseOrderRecipeRowListResponse,
PydanticOutsourcedPurchaseOrderRecipeRowListResponse,
)
register(AttrsPatternValidationError, PydanticPatternValidationError)
register(AttrsPriceList, PydanticPriceList)
register(AttrsPriceListCustomer, PydanticPriceListCustomer)
register(AttrsPriceListCustomerListResponse, PydanticPriceListCustomerListResponse)
register(AttrsPriceListListResponse, PydanticPriceListListResponse)
register(AttrsPriceListRow, PydanticPriceListRow)
register(AttrsPriceListRowListResponse, PydanticPriceListRowListResponse)
register(AttrsProduct, PydanticProduct)
register(AttrsProductListResponse, PydanticProductListResponse)
register(AttrsProductOperationRerank, PydanticProductOperationRerank)
register(AttrsProductOperationRerankRequest, PydanticProductOperationRerankRequest)
register(
AttrsPurchaseOrderAccountingMetadata, PydanticPurchaseOrderAccountingMetadata
)
register(
AttrsPurchaseOrderAccountingMetadataListResponse,
PydanticPurchaseOrderAccountingMetadataListResponse,
)
register(
AttrsPurchaseOrderAdditionalCostRow, PydanticPurchaseOrderAdditionalCostRow
)
register(
AttrsPurchaseOrderAdditionalCostRowListResponse,
PydanticPurchaseOrderAdditionalCostRowListResponse,
)
register(AttrsPurchaseOrderBase, PydanticPurchaseOrderBase)
register(AttrsPurchaseOrderListResponse, PydanticPurchaseOrderListResponse)
register(AttrsPurchaseOrderReceiveRow, PydanticPurchaseOrderReceiveRow)
register(AttrsPurchaseOrderRow, PydanticPurchaseOrderRow)
register(AttrsPurchaseOrderRowListResponse, PydanticPurchaseOrderRowListResponse)
register(AttrsPurchaseOrderRowRequest, PydanticPurchaseOrderRowRequest)
register(AttrsRecipe, PydanticRecipe)
register(AttrsRecipeListResponse, PydanticRecipeListResponse)
register(AttrsRegularPurchaseOrder, PydanticRegularPurchaseOrder)
register(AttrsRequiredValidationError, PydanticRequiredValidationError)
register(AttrsSalesOrder, PydanticSalesOrder)
register(AttrsSalesOrderAccountingMetadata, PydanticSalesOrderAccountingMetadata)
register(
AttrsSalesOrderAccountingMetadataListResponse,
PydanticSalesOrderAccountingMetadataListResponse,
)
register(AttrsSalesOrderAddress, PydanticSalesOrderAddress)
register(AttrsSalesOrderAddressListResponse, PydanticSalesOrderAddressListResponse)
register(AttrsSalesOrderFulfillment, PydanticSalesOrderFulfillment)
register(
AttrsSalesOrderFulfillmentListResponse,
PydanticSalesOrderFulfillmentListResponse,
)
register(AttrsSalesOrderListResponse, PydanticSalesOrderListResponse)
register(AttrsSalesOrderRow, PydanticSalesOrderRow)
register(AttrsSalesOrderRowListResponse, PydanticSalesOrderRowListResponse)
register(AttrsSalesOrderShippingFee, PydanticSalesOrderShippingFee)
register(
AttrsSalesOrderShippingFeeListResponse,
PydanticSalesOrderShippingFeeListResponse,
)
register(AttrsSalesReturn, PydanticSalesReturn)
register(AttrsSalesReturnListResponse, PydanticSalesReturnListResponse)
register(AttrsSalesReturnRow, PydanticSalesReturnRow)
register(AttrsSalesReturnRowListResponse, PydanticSalesReturnRowListResponse)
register(AttrsSerialNumber, PydanticSerialNumber)
register(AttrsSerialNumberListResponse, PydanticSerialNumberListResponse)
register(AttrsSerialNumberStock, PydanticSerialNumberStock)
register(AttrsService, PydanticService)
register(AttrsServiceListResponse, PydanticServiceListResponse)
register(AttrsServiceVariant, PydanticServiceVariant)
register(AttrsStockAdjustment, PydanticStockAdjustment)
register(
AttrsStockAdjustmentBatchTransaction, PydanticStockAdjustmentBatchTransaction
)
register(AttrsStockAdjustmentListResponse, PydanticStockAdjustmentListResponse)
register(AttrsStockAdjustmentRow, PydanticStockAdjustmentRow)
register(AttrsStockTransfer, PydanticStockTransfer)
register(AttrsStockTransferListResponse, PydanticStockTransferListResponse)
register(AttrsStockTransferRow, PydanticStockTransferRow)
register(AttrsStocktake, PydanticStocktake)
register(AttrsStocktakeListResponse, PydanticStocktakeListResponse)
register(AttrsStocktakeRow, PydanticStocktakeRow)
register(AttrsStocktakeRowListResponse, PydanticStocktakeRowListResponse)
register(AttrsStorageBin, PydanticStorageBin)
register(AttrsStorageBinListResponse, PydanticStorageBinListResponse)
register(AttrsStorageBinResponse, PydanticStorageBinResponse)
register(AttrsStorageBinUpdate, PydanticStorageBinUpdate)
register(AttrsSupplier, PydanticSupplier)
register(AttrsSupplierAddress, PydanticSupplierAddress)
register(AttrsSupplierAddressListResponse, PydanticSupplierAddressListResponse)
register(AttrsSupplierAddressRequest, PydanticSupplierAddressRequest)
register(AttrsSupplierListResponse, PydanticSupplierListResponse)
register(AttrsTaxRate, PydanticTaxRate)
register(AttrsTaxRateListResponse, PydanticTaxRateListResponse)
register(AttrsTooBigValidationError, PydanticTooBigValidationError)
register(AttrsTooSmallValidationError, PydanticTooSmallValidationError)
register(
AttrsUnlinkManufacturingOrderRequest, PydanticUnlinkManufacturingOrderRequest
)
register(
AttrsUnlinkVariantBinLocationRequest, PydanticUnlinkVariantBinLocationRequest
)
register(
AttrsUnrecognizedKeysValidationError, PydanticUnrecognizedKeysValidationError
)
register(AttrsUpdatableEntity, PydanticUpdatableEntity)
register(AttrsUpdateBomRowRequest, PydanticUpdateBomRowRequest)
register(AttrsUpdateCustomerRequest, PydanticUpdateCustomerRequest)
register(
AttrsUpdateManufacturingOrderOperationRowRequest,
PydanticUpdateManufacturingOrderOperationRowRequest,
)
register(
AttrsUpdateManufacturingOrderProductionIngredientRequest,
PydanticUpdateManufacturingOrderProductionIngredientRequest,
)
register(
AttrsUpdateManufacturingOrderProductionRequest,
PydanticUpdateManufacturingOrderProductionRequest,
)
register(
AttrsUpdateManufacturingOrderRecipeRowRequest,
PydanticUpdateManufacturingOrderRecipeRowRequest,
)
register(
AttrsUpdateManufacturingOrderRequest, PydanticUpdateManufacturingOrderRequest
)
register(AttrsUpdateMaterialRequest, PydanticUpdateMaterialRequest)
register(
AttrsUpdatePriceListCustomerRequest, PydanticUpdatePriceListCustomerRequest
)
register(AttrsUpdatePriceListRequest, PydanticUpdatePriceListRequest)
register(AttrsUpdatePriceListRowRequest, PydanticUpdatePriceListRowRequest)
register(AttrsUpdateProductRequest, PydanticUpdateProductRequest)
register(
AttrsUpdatePurchaseOrderAdditionalCostRowRequest,
PydanticUpdatePurchaseOrderAdditionalCostRowRequest,
)
register(AttrsUpdatePurchaseOrderRequest, PydanticUpdatePurchaseOrderRequest)
register(AttrsUpdatePurchaseOrderRowRequest, PydanticUpdatePurchaseOrderRowRequest)
register(
AttrsUpdateSalesOrderAddressRequest, PydanticUpdateSalesOrderAddressRequest
)
register(AttrsUpdateSalesOrderRowRequest, PydanticUpdateSalesOrderRowRequest)
register(AttrsUpdateSalesReturnRequest, PydanticUpdateSalesReturnRequest)
register(AttrsUpdateServiceRequest, PydanticUpdateServiceRequest)
register(AttrsUpdateStockAdjustmentRequest, PydanticUpdateStockAdjustmentRequest)
register(AttrsUpdateStocktakeRequest, PydanticUpdateStocktakeRequest)
register(AttrsUpdateStocktakeRowRequest, PydanticUpdateStocktakeRowRequest)
register(AttrsUpdateSupplierAddressRequest, PydanticUpdateSupplierAddressRequest)
register(AttrsUpdateSupplierRequest, PydanticUpdateSupplierRequest)
register(AttrsUpdateVariantRequest, PydanticUpdateVariantRequest)
register(AttrsUpdateWebhookRequest, PydanticUpdateWebhookRequest)
register(AttrsUser, PydanticUser)
register(AttrsUserListResponse, PydanticUserListResponse)
register(AttrsVariant, PydanticVariant)
register(AttrsVariantDefaultStorageBinLink, PydanticVariantDefaultStorageBinLink)
register(
AttrsVariantDefaultStorageBinLinkResponse,
PydanticVariantDefaultStorageBinLinkResponse,
)
register(AttrsVariantListResponse, PydanticVariantListResponse)
register(AttrsVariantResponse, PydanticVariantResponse)
register(AttrsWebhook, PydanticWebhook)
register(AttrsWebhookEventPayload, PydanticWebhookEventPayload)
register(AttrsWebhookListResponse, PydanticWebhookListResponse)
register(AttrsWebhookLogsExport, PydanticWebhookLogsExport)
register(AttrsWebhookLogsExportRequest, PydanticWebhookLogsExportRequest)